什么是UGC(用户原创内容)?

UGC(User-Generated Content)是指由互联网用户自行创造、发布和分享的内容,而非由专业媒体、公司或机构制作的内容。UGC可以是文字、图片、视频、音频等多种形式,广泛应用于社交媒体、论坛、博客、视频分享平台等在线平台。

UGC的特点:
  1. 用户主导:UGC的核心特点是内容由普通用户生成,任何人都可以通过上传或发布自己创作的内容来参与。

  2. 多样性和创造性:UGC的内容形式非常多样,包括但不限于文章、评论、照片、短视频、评论、教程等。每个用户可以根据自己的兴趣、需求或专业领域生成内容。

  3. 互动性强:UGC内容通常能引起用户之间的互动,包括评论、分享、点赞等,这种互动性促进了社交网络的活跃和社区的增长。

  4. 低成本高效益:与传统的专业内容制作相比,UGC的生产成本较低,因为它主要依赖用户的参与和创作,而不需要支付高额的制作费用。

UGC的商业模式

UGC的商业模式主要依赖于以下几种方式:

  1. 广告收入
    很多UGC平台通过展示广告来获利。平台为广告商提供了展示广告的场所,而广告商则通过平台向目标用户群体展示广告内容。UGC平台则根据广告展示的次数或点击量收取费用。这种模式广泛应用于社交媒体(如Facebook、Instagram)、视频平台(如YouTube)等。

  2. 内容创作者的收入分成
    在许多平台中,UGC内容创作者可以通过平台分享广告收入。例如,YouTube通过YouTube Partner Program(YouTube合作计划)让视频创作者分享广告收入。此外,其他平台如TikTok、Instagram也提供创作者收入分成。

  3. 付费订阅和会员
    一些平台允许用户为高质量或独特的UGC内容支付订阅费用。通过会员制或付费内容,平台能够从用户的订阅中获得收入。例如,Patreon允许内容创作者通过用户的定期赞助获得收入。

  4. 品牌合作和影响者营销
    随着社交媒体的兴起,越来越多的品牌与UGC创作者或社交媒体影响者(Influencers)合作,通过赞助内容、推广产品或开展营销活动获得收益。品牌通常会支付创作者或影响者一笔报酬,换取他们在自己的平台上推广品牌或产品。

  5. 电商与商品销售
    一些UGC平台(如淘宝、京东)通过允许用户创建产品、销售和推广商品来赚钱。用户上传产品图片、视频或评论,形成带有推荐性质的UGC内容,吸引其他消费者购买,从中获取佣金。

UGC的盈利模式
  1. 广告分成
    用户生成的内容通常是平台收入的主要来源之一。例如,YouTube通过广告分成将一部分广告收入分给视频创作者,而平台本身也从中赚取盈利。

  2. 打赏与捐赠
    许多平台允许观众向内容创作者打赏或捐赠,这种模式特别适合直播平台(如斗鱼、Twitch),观众在观看内容的同时,也可以通过礼物或现金支持创作者。

  3. 推广与合作
    品牌和商家经常与UGC创作者合作进行推广或广告合作,双方根据曝光量或转化率共享收益。

  4. 虚拟物品和增值服务
    一些平台如微博、B站,提供用户购买虚拟礼物、道具或增值服务,进而为平台和内容创作者带来收入。

UGC平台的例子
  1. YouTube:这是最具代表性的UGC平台,用户可以上传自己的视频内容,通过广告分成、超级留言、频道会员等方式盈利。

  2. Instagram和TikTok:这两个平台允许用户分享照片、视频等UGC内容,创作者可以通过品牌合作、代言、打赏等方式获得收入。

  3. 微博和B站:用户在这些平台上发布原创内容,既可以通过广告收入,也可以通过粉丝打赏或虚拟礼物获得收益。

  4. 知乎:用户在知乎上创作原创文章,通过“知乎 Live”、付费问答等方式获得收入,平台也可以通过广告进行盈利。

UGC的影响与挑战
  1. 对传统媒体的冲击
    UGC极大地影响了传统媒体的市场格局,传统媒体逐渐面临被用户生成内容所替代的威胁,尤其是在新闻报道、娱乐、教育等领域,UGC提供了更多样化、个性化的内容。

  2. 内容质量问题
    尽管UGC内容种类繁多,但有时其质量参差不齐。平台需要采取措施进行内容审核和筛选,以确保内容的质量和合法性。

  3. 版权和知识产权问题
    由于UGC创作过程常常涉及其他人的作品,版权问题成为平台运营的挑战。平台需要通过完善的版权保护机制来避免侵权行为。

  4. 平台依赖问题
    内容创作者往往依赖平台的流量和广告收入,这使得平台具有了极大的控制力。创作者与平台之间的利益关系、政策变动等会直接影响创作者的收入和创作自由度。

结语

UGC作为一种新的内容生成和消费方式,已经成为互联网生态中不可忽视的力量。通过各种盈利模式,平台和内容创作者能够获得收益。而平台也能在这个过程中通过吸引用户和内容创作者,创造出更丰富多元的内容,推动互联网行业的发展。不过,UGC的成功依赖于平台如何有效平衡内容创作者、观众、品牌商等各方利益,以及如何解决内容质量和版权等挑战。

What is UGC (User-Generated Content)?

UGC (User-Generated Content) refers to content that is created and shared by users or consumers, rather than professional media or organizations. UGC can include a wide range of content types, such as text, images, videos, audio, and more. It is commonly seen on social media platforms, forums, blogs, video-sharing platforms, and various online spaces.

Key Features of UGC:
  1. User-Driven: The primary feature of UGC is that the content is created by ordinary users. Anyone can participate by uploading or publishing their own creations.

  2. Diversity and Creativity: UGC comes in various forms, including but not limited to articles, reviews, photos, short videos, tutorials, etc. Users create content based on their personal interests, needs, or expertise.

  3. High Interactivity: UGC often generates high levels of interaction between users, such as comments, shares, likes, etc. This interaction promotes the growth of social networks and communities.

  4. Low-Cost, High-Return: Compared to traditional professional content production, UGC is typically low-cost because it relies on users’ participation and creation, without requiring significant production expenses.

Business Models of UGC

UGC platforms can monetize in several ways:

  1. Advertising Revenue:
    Many UGC platforms generate income through advertising. The platform provides space for advertisers to display ads, and advertisers pay based on ad impressions or clicks. Platforms such as Facebook, Instagram, and YouTube are examples where advertising is a major revenue model.

  2. Revenue Sharing with Content Creators:
    On many platforms, UGC creators can share in advertising revenue. For example, YouTube’s Partner Program allows video creators to earn a share of ad revenue. Similarly, platforms like TikTok and Instagram offer creators a revenue-sharing model.

  3. Subscription and Membership:
    Some platforms allow users to pay for premium or exclusive UGC content. Through membership or subscription models, platforms can earn revenue from users who are willing to pay for high-quality or unique content. Patreon is an example of a platform that allows creators to earn through regular subscriptions from their audience.

  4. Brand Collaborations and Influencer Marketing:
    With the rise of social media, brands increasingly collaborate with UGC creators or social media influencers to promote their products or services. Brands pay creators to feature their products, creating an additional revenue stream. This model is widely used on platforms like Instagram, YouTube, and TikTok.

  5. E-Commerce and Product Sales:
    Some UGC platforms (e.g., Taobao, JD.com) allow users to create and sell products, driving sales through user-generated content. Users can upload product images, videos, or reviews that recommend the products to other consumers, earning commissions.

Monetization Methods for UGC
  1. Ad Revenue Sharing:
    One of the main revenue sources for UGC platforms is ad revenue. For instance, YouTube shares a portion of its ad income with video creators through its Partner Program. This provides creators with a share of the revenue generated from ads placed on their videos.

  2. Tipping and Donations:
    Many platforms allow audiences to tip or donate to content creators. This method is especially popular on live-streaming platforms like Twitch, where viewers can send gifts or donate money to support creators.

  3. Promotion and Partnerships:
    Brands and businesses often collaborate with UGC creators for promotional or advertising purposes. In this model, both the platform and the creators share in the revenue generated from product placements or sponsored content.

  4. Virtual Goods and Premium Services:
    Platforms like Weibo and Bilibili offer users the option to purchase virtual gifts or access premium services, which generate revenue for both the platform and content creators.

Examples of UGC Platforms
  1. YouTube: YouTube is one of the most representative UGC platforms where users can upload their videos and earn revenue through ads, channel memberships, super chats, etc.

  2. Instagram and TikTok: These platforms allow users to share photos and videos, and creators can monetize through brand collaborations, sponsored content, and tips from followers.

  3. Weibo and Bilibili: In these Chinese platforms, users post original content and earn income through ads, tipping, and virtual gifts.

  4. Zhihu: On Zhihu, a Chinese Q&A platform, users can create original articles and monetize via live talks, paid answers, and other methods, while the platform also profits through advertising.

Impact and Challenges of UGC
  1. Impact on Traditional Media:
    UGC has dramatically impacted traditional media outlets, posing a challenge to their market dominance. In fields such as news reporting, entertainment, and education, UGC provides a more diverse and personalized form of content.

  2. Content Quality Issues:
    While UGC offers a broad variety of content, the quality can vary significantly. Platforms must implement content moderation and filtering measures to ensure the quality and legality of content.

  3. Copyright and Intellectual Property Issues:
    Since UGC often involves content created by others, copyright issues become a concern. Platforms need to establish robust copyright protection mechanisms to avoid infringement.

  4. Dependency on Platforms:
    Content creators often rely on platforms for traffic and advertising revenue, giving platforms significant control over creators’ incomes. Changes in platform policies or algorithm shifts can directly affect creators’ earnings and creative freedom.

Conclusion

UGC has become a significant force in the internet ecosystem, providing users with opportunities to create and consume content in new ways. Through various monetization models, platforms and content creators can generate income, while also fostering a more interactive and diverse online environment. However, the success of UGC depends on how platforms manage the interests of content creators, users, and brands, while addressing challenges like content quality, copyright, and platform dependency.
